Output 30899a8e7dd1f30edf2ec8d07352783579441f9d21269cffa1f1b59d10864356:0

value
7087052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df8266a477a7f8cbe8b00b42de47dceaf1b69ce OP_EQUAL
address
3LU5idvNPXbCFEYhRRNJLjC7bQLQAi2QXz
transaction
30899a8e7dd1f30edf2ec8d07352783579441f9d21269cffa1f1b59d10864356
confirmations
296662
spent
true